Dev_Nick

导航

2017年1月11日 #

工厂模式

摘要: 工厂设计模式就是用于产生对象的。 该模式将创建对象的过程放在了一个静态方法中来实现.在实际编程中,如果需要大量的创建对象,该模式是比较理想的。 利用配置文件来动态产生对象 配置文件格式: 代码示例: 阅读全文

posted @ 2017-01-11 19:23 Dev_Nick 阅读(160) 评论(0) 推荐(0) 编辑

反射

摘要: 反射机制 反射机制是在运行状态中,对于任意一个类,都能够知道这个类的所有属性和方法;对于任意一个对象,都能够调用它的任意一个方法和属性;这种动态获取的信息以及动态调用对象的方法的功能称为java语言的反射机制。 反射技术 类字节码文件是在硬盘上存储的,是一个个的.class文件。我们在new一个对象 阅读全文

posted @ 2017-01-11 19:16 Dev_Nick 阅读(120) 评论(0) 推荐(0) 编辑

观察者设计模式

摘要: 观察者设计模式 此种模式中,一个目标物件管理所有相依于它的观察者物件,并且在它本身的状态改变时主动发出通知。 此种模式有时又被称为发布-订阅<Publish/Subscribe>模式、模型-视图<Model/View>模式、源-收听者<Source/Listener>模式或从属者<Dependent 阅读全文

posted @ 2017-01-11 17:19 Dev_Nick 阅读(196) 评论(0) 推荐(0) 编辑

对象的拷贝

摘要: 对象的拷贝又被成为对象的克隆。对象的拷贝分为两种:浅拷贝和深拷贝。 浅拷贝 浅复制(浅克隆)被复制对象的所有变量都含有与原来对象相同的值,而所有的对其他对象的引用仍然只指向原来的对象,换言之,浅复制仅仅复制锁考虑的对象,而不复制它所引用的对象。 对象的浅拷贝是通过调用clone方法来实现的。 浅拷贝 阅读全文

posted @ 2017-01-11 15:44 Dev_Nick 阅读(191) 评论(0) 推荐(0) 编辑

batch-批处理文件

摘要: 批处理(Batch),也称为批处理脚本。顾名思义,批处理就是对某对象进行批量的处理,通常被认为是一种简化的脚本语言,它应用于DOS和Windows系统中。批处理文件的扩展名为bat 。目前比较常见的批处理包含两类:DOS批处理和PS批处理。PS批处理是基于强大的图片编辑软件Photoshop的,用来 阅读全文

posted @ 2017-01-11 13:41 Dev_Nick 阅读(395) 评论(0) 推荐(0) 编辑